Aston Villa have unveiled their new home kit for the 2023/24 season.

The design of the 23/24 home shirt draws inspiration from the devoted supporters, showcasing a subtle print of soundwaves derived from fans singing the iconic 'Allez, Allez, Allez' chant on matchdays.

The Castore kit also features a redesigned crest, paying tribute to the club's European Cup-winning heroes from 1982. This updated crest will be seen on Villa's playing and training kits throughout the season.

Additionally, the home strip proudly displays BK8, the new Principal Partner, on the front of the shirt.
